How does 5010806 Apogee Essentials Pvc Intermittent Catheter 8 Fr 6 compare?
Compared to hydrophilic or pre-lubricated catheters, this PVC model is more affordable but requires manual lubrication. It’s less slick upon insertion than coated options but offers greater control over lubricant choice. While not as soft as silicone alternatives, it provides adequate rigidity for easier self-insertion. It’s a practical option for budget-conscious users who prefer customization in their catheterization routine.
